Literature Review on (Personnel Policy) Patronage and Spoils

In the Encyclopedia of Public Administration and Public Policy, [1] Donald E. Klingner offers the following summary about the topic of (Personnel Policy) Patronage and Spoils: This entry discusses the following: 1) the role of patronage in democratic government; 2) patronage as a stage in the evolution of public (Personnel Policy) Patronage and Spoils systems; 3) the relationship between patronage and political culture; and 4) maintaining patronage within acceptable limits.
